rcore_desktop_glfw.c : IsCursorOnScreen() does what is says

`IsCursorOnScreen()` returns true only if the cursor is over the `CORE.Window.screen` surface, so it works correctly when `FLAG_CONTENT_RESCALE` is enabled.
